The Companies Intellectual Property Commission popularly (CIPC), previously known as CIPRO, is the organization that is in charge of all registered entities in South Africa. By entities, we mean incorporated companies in terms of the Companies Act, private companies, closed corporations, external companies, and public companies.<\/p>\n

Although the commission functions as an organ of state within the public administration, it, however, acts as an institution outside the public service.\u00a0The company was founded by the Companies Act, 2008 (Act No. 71 of 2008).\u00a0To carry out a transaction on the commission’s platform you must have a valid CIPC customer code.<\/p>\n
